Strong international flavour to Feb (Late) Online Sale

Media Release - Friday February 23

Sisters to G1 winners, mares in foal on highly commercial covers and the stallion Winning Rupert are among the highlight entries in the Inglis Digital February (Late) Online Auction, which is now open for bidding.

I’m Pretty Strong(USA)  (Street Cry) is a beautifully bred broodmare with significant domestic and international appeal.

A two-time winner in the US, she is a half sister to G1-winning 2YO Sharing and the daughter of G1-winning star Shared Account.

Shared Account was covered by Champion US sire Into Mischief in 2023, while siblings to I’m Pretty Strong have offspring by the likes of Into Mischief and Nyquist coming through.

I’m Pretty Strong is from the last crop of elite broodmare sire Street Cry, daughters of whom are responsible for 156 Stakes winners worldwide, including 24 G1 winners like Farnan, Vino Rosso, Romantic Warrior, Tom Kitten and Domestic Spending.

She is carrying a pregnancy to leading sire Dundeel, himself responsible for the likes of Militarize, Super Seth, Castelvecchio and Celestial Legend amongst others.

Alotapride – the half sister to G1-winning sprinter Overpass – is another significant entry.

The 6YO broodmare is being offered as part of an appealing 3-in-1 package, in foal to hot young sire Pierata and with a Rubick colt foal at foot.

Winning Rupert presents a rare opportunity for breeders to acquire a proven commercial stallion.

Winning Rupert is for sale.

Winning Rupert – a speedy son of Written Tycoon who won five of his six races by a combined 15.6 lengths – is the sire of last weekend’s G3 Triscay Stakes winner Semana and recent Stakes winner Seonee and has an impressive near 61% winners/runners strike rate.

He is part of a 490-strong February (Late) catalogue which includes 254 racehorses (111 race fillies), 108 broodmares, 64 racehorse shares, 57 yearlings, 3 weanlings, 3 unbroken stock and 1 stallion.
